One of the major disadvantages associated with centralized services is how they can enforce exclusivity rules in certain cases. With the “war of game streamers” heating up between Twitch and Youtube, exclusivity deals are already being forced upon partners. Depending on whether or not individual streamers have monetized their game streaming, these decisions might be a determining factor. If only there were a decentralized solution to tackle this problem. Streamium Decentralizes Streaming so Content Producers Get Paid Bitcoins in Real Time

Streamium's new technology will challenge streaming services such as Livestream - at least that's what the Streamium team believes. By offering streaming in a decentralized and trustless manner, Streamium could be content producers way of getting paid in real time. The Streamium team envisions Streamium as a decentralized trustless video streaming platform, allowing audiences and publishers to work together in a pay-as-you-go model. Has Twitch Banned Crypto Livestream Gaming? Here’s More About It

Twitch, owned by Amazon Inc., has announced that it will ban crypto gambling content. This will be implemented from next month, October 18. Live broadcasts of slots, roulette, and dice games on websites such as Stake.com, Rollbit.com, and Duelbits.com are not permitted.
